70% to passWhich step is NOT generally taken when gas-freeing a tank?
A
Application of degreasing solvents
B
Removal of corrosion products and sludge
C
Fresh air ventilation
D
Washing the tank interior with sea water
AI Explanation
The correct answer is A) Application of degreasing solvents. When gas-freeing a tank, the general steps do not include the application of degreasing solvents. The typical steps are: removal of corrosion products and sludge, fresh air ventilation to remove flammable vapors, and washing the tank interior with sea water to remove any remaining residues. Degreasing solvents are not used in this process, as they could introduce additional flammable hazards. The other options (B, C, and D) are all standard practices for properly gas-freeing a tank, but the application of degreasing solvents is not.
